Ticket FAB-918: Drift in Fixturely test-data factory config

During release prep we noticed the Fixturely factory library is generating records with yesterday's schema defaults in CI, but current defaults locally. Root cause: the CI runner pins an older config bundle that was never updated after the seed-strategy change. This produces misleading green builds and could mask migration bugs in the release candidate. Blocking sign-off until reconciled. The stale values active in CI are reproduced below.

settings of tagag-bajeg:
[eliius]
port = 9090
team = aldeth
host = eliius.brasksys.local
region = lower-2
access_code = ac_b50c02
timeout_ms = 1500

Q: The Sillet & Crane intern cohort lands on Monday — what do I need to know about office access? A: Interns get their permanent badges on day two, once photos are processed, so expect a bit of door-holding on day one (that's fine, they're expected). They'll gather in the Foxhall Room by the atrium. Until their badges arrive, the atrium side door accepts the following code.

door code, hahag-tagef: bdg-OAWSKZ-89993088

Welcome to the GiftLetter crew! If the donation-receipt mailer account at Harvestwell gets locked (usually after three bad logins), don't panic. First, ping whoever's on rotation in the mailer channel so nobody double-recovers. Then open the Harvestwell admin console, pick the receipts service account, and hit "Begin Recovery." It'll ask for the team recovery passphrase before it re-issues sending credentials. Donors notice missing receipts fast, so aim to finish within the hour. The passphrase you'll need is the one directly below.

vault phrase of yaduf-yajop = lamath-kelix-aldion-zorius-ulaox-eliax-gorox-norok-fenael-fenath-julael-pelius-belius-druion